J**.
Still good for me
I’ve been drinking Sanzo Lychee Sparkling Water for a while, so the formula change was noticeable. The best way I’d describe it is that the flavor is more noticeable, not necessarily more “lychee-forward” in a fresh fruit sense. The taste is a bit bolder and slightly sweeter than before, which makes it feel more like a lightly sweetened sparkling drink than a barely-there seltzer. You pick up the flavor right away now, and while it doesn’t have the same delicate, floral subtlety the old version had, it’s still clean and easy to drink. Once I adjusted my expectations, I actually started to enjoy it for what it is now. It’s refreshing, not heavy, and feels satisfying when I want something with real flavor but don’t want a full soda. Ice-cold, it’s especially good. If you loved the original ultra-light profile, this will feel different. But if you’re okay with a slightly stronger, sweeter take on lychee, it’s still a solid sparkling water and one I’ll keep reaching for

A**R
New recipe tastes horrible with artificial sweeteners. Do not recommend!
Please bring back the old lychee sanzo recipe! Just got a new pack of these and they are not the same as they used to be, they have a super artificial & weird berry flavor. They don’t taste like lychee at all. Have a 12 pack and now don’t even want them. Super disappointed :( the old lychee flavor was my favorite. Will not be buying these anymore. Additionally, the old ones only had 3 ingredients: carbonated water, lychee purée, and citric acid. No added sugar or sweeteners other than the lychee puree. The new one has the following: carbonated water, lychee juice, cane sugar, citric acid, cassava root fiber, monk fruit juice concentrate, lychee flavor. Including 4 grams of added sugar and other artificial sweeteners. I hate the taste of artificial sweeteners which is why I always enjoyed sanzo that only had the fruit puree added. Really do not recommend.
